From my understanding, Rose is all fundamentals. No reversal, though, so learning how to play solidly and not get thrown (and tech every drop) is more important than learning the mind games at the start. The front throw can't cross up, only back throw can cross up. Her normals are what people play her for. 8.hp is beastly AA when combined with ex-soul throw (sadly you don't have 1-command fits all like Ryu for AA/reversal). slide (9mk), 6hk, 4hk, 2mk, etc. are all decent poking tools. On December 25 2013 23:48 Noocta wrote: I was doing some training in the lab with Viper and I just relazed doing 2626 ( clean, no 3 in either ) is a valid motion for qcf x2 motions. That's so weird.
Depends, are you doing these on keyboard? Since if you're just pressing 2626 with 2 different fingers, chances are big the 2 and 6 overlap somewhere and you're effectively pressing a 3. The game will check for new states with every key pressed or released, so pressing the 6 before 2 is released will end up in a 3.

I play on stick and the inputs on the side were definitely showing a pure 2626. A 26 doesn't work as a qcf, but 2626 seems to work for a qcfx2.
On December 28 2013 13:22 Excalibur_Z wrote: Actually for fireballs the game just cares about the down and forward inputs, so you can get away with just doing 26 (or 2626 for supers).
Yeah that's the weird thing - as Noocta said, 26 DOESNT actually work for fireball inputs. It NEEDS to be a full 236. But that's not the case for super/ultra inputs for double fireball. DAT LENIENCY
34 is a shortcut for hcb. Sometimes it feels like you have to be very precise with your inputs despite the leniency because every motion you make is part of some alternate input. One of the reasons I can't play seth
